<p>What is Window Glazing?</p>

<hr>

<p>Window glazing refers to the procedure of setting up glass in windows and doors. This consists of not just the application of glass however also the products used to protect glass panels and the seals that guarantee energy performance. Proper glazing can considerably influence a building&#39;s energy usage, visual appeals, and overall convenience.</p>

<p>Kinds Of Window Glazing</p>

<hr>

<p>There are several kinds of window glazing that cater to different requirements. Below is a comprehensive overview:</p>

<p><strong>Type of Glazing</strong></p>

<p><strong>Description</strong></p>

<p><strong>Single Glazing</strong></p>

<p>Includes a single pane of glass. A lot of fundamental but least energy efficient.</p>

<p><strong>Double Glazing</strong></p>

<p>Consists of 2 glass panes with an area in between, using better insulation.</p>

<p><strong>Triple Glazing</strong></p>

<p>Features 3 panes of glass for exceptional insulation and soundproofing, suitable for extreme climates.</p>

<p><strong>Low-E Glazing</strong></p>

<p>Has an unique coating to reflect heat inside while enabling light in, enhancing energy effectiveness.</p>

<p><strong>Laminated Glass</strong></p>

<p>Made up of two or more layers of glass that are bonded together, supplying safety and noise decrease.</p>

<p><strong>Tempered Glass</strong></p>

<p>Heat-treated for increased strength, perfect for areas needing high safety standards.</p>

<p>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)</p>

<hr>

<h3 id="what-is-the-distinction-in-between-double-glazing-and-triple-glazing" id="what-is-the-distinction-in-between-double-glazing-and-triple-glazing">What is the distinction in between double glazing and triple glazing?</h3>

<p>Double glazing includes two panes of glass separated by a space filled with argon or another gas, while triple glazing consists of 3 panes. Triple glazing uses much better insulation however can be more costly and much heavier.</p>

<h3 id="how-do-i-know-if-my-windows-need-to-be-reglazed" id="how-do-i-know-if-my-windows-need-to-be-reglazed">How do I know if my windows need to be reglazed?</h3>

<p>Indications include drafts, condensation between panes, and visible damage such as cracks or chips. If energy bills are uncommonly high, it may be time to think about reglazing.</p>

<h3 id="can-window-glazing-assistance-minimize-noise" id="can-window-glazing-assistance-minimize-noise">Can window glazing assistance minimize noise?</h3>

<p>Yes, specifically developed glazing options, such as laminated or double-glazed windows, offer excellent noise insulation and can significantly lower outside sound levels.</p>

<h3 id="what-kinds-of-maintenance-do-glazed-windows-require" id="what-kinds-of-maintenance-do-glazed-windows-require">What kinds of maintenance do glazed windows require?</h3>

<p>Routine cleaning is important, as is examining seals for wear and tear. House owners must likewise view for signs of condensation in between panes and deal with any required repair work immediately.</p>

<h3 id="how-can-i-enhance-my-home-s-energy-effectiveness-through-glazing" id="how-can-i-enhance-my-home-s-energy-effectiveness-through-glazing">How can I enhance my home&#39;s energy effectiveness through glazing?</h3>

<p>Consider upgrading to energy-efficient glazing choices like Low-E glass or double/triple glazing. Making sure that windows are correctly set up and maintained likewise plays an essential role.</p>
